Community Legal Services
Community Legal Services (CLS) is nationally recognized as a model legal services program. CLS assists clients when they face the threat of losing their homes, incomes, health care, and even their families. CLS attorneys and other staff provide a full range of legal services, from individual representation to administrative advocacy to class action litigation, as well as community education and social work. In the past year, CLS helped approximately 13,000 Philadelphians, including seniors facing foreclosure, victims of consumer fraud, young families at risk of homelessness and hunger, people facing barriers to employment, and survivors of domestic violence who need help achieving stability. Since its founding in 1966, CLS has served hundreds of thousands of individuals at what is often the most critical time of their lives.

Vermont Legal Aid, Inc.
Vermont Legal Aid helps to ensure that one of the founding principles of this country remains alive: justice for all, not just for the few who can afford it. We provide free civil legal services to people throughout Vermont, primarily those with low incomes or who meet the income and eligibility guidelines for each of our projects: Disability Law Project Elder Law Project Office of the Health Care Advocate Housing Discrimination Law Project Long Term Care Ombudsman Project Mental Health Law Project Poverty Law Project We work to address the causes of poverty, discrimination and inequality through legal representation, community education, public policy and legislative advocacy.
